How they compare
Afghanistan currently reports 702 against 583 in Peru, a difference of 119.
That makes Afghanistan's figure about 1.2 times Peru's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 5 shared years of data; in 2007 it was Peru ahead.
Afghanistan ranks 4th and Peru ranks 5th of 149 countries.
Across the 2 decades both report, Afghanistan averaged higher in 1 and Peru in 1.
